What is Beat the Boss 2?

Beat the Boss 2 is a physics-based, humor-driven stress relief game by Game Hive Corp. It offers a cathartic experience through a wide arsenal of weapons and interactive office-themed stages, targeting casual gamers seeking non-serious, stress-relieving gameplay. While the game has a strong legacy with 50 million downloads, it currently faces significant competition from modern, more visually polished titles. The game's core strength remains its satisfying physics engine, but it requires a strategic refresh to maintain relevance in a saturated market.

What Are The Key Features?

Physics-Simulated CombatDifferentiator

Interactive environment that provides realistic and satisfying physical reactions to player actions.

Weapon ArsenalStandard

Over 100 customizable weapons including guns, blades, and magical forces for varied gameplay.

Interactive StagesStandard

9 distinct town map stages, each featuring unique bosses and hidden secrets.

Objective-Based ProgressionStandard

Player-focused missions and challenges that reward users with premium items.

Who is Game Hive?

Game Hive has established a dominant niche in the incremental action space, successfully bridging the gap between low-friction idle mechanics and mid-core social systems like clan raids. Their primary advantage lies in the long-term retention of the Tap Titans IP, which leverages a dedicated community and a robust prestige-based progression system that is difficult for newer idle clones to disrupt. The current strategic tension involves maintaining technical stability in their feature-heavy flagship sequel while simultaneously experimenting with brand extensions into utility-based social stickers.
